Ralston Crawford. [Boyer Gallery, New York, New York]. Dikran G. Kelekian. Nanette Rodney Kelekian, New York, New York, gift; to Harvard University Art Museums, 1997. NOTE: See 1941 exhibition labels from back of frame in the curatorial file. It is not clear whether the Boyer Gallery owned the watercolor, or was handling it on Crawford's behalf.
